The world's most expensive hockey rental player, the subject of one of the sorriest "national" sports soap operas of all time, is going to be a major event here tonight, a feature photo-op of this entire NHL season.
Mats Sundin, after practice in Vancouver, gave himself the green light, boarded the flight and arrived here yesterday with the Canucks preparing to play in tonight's tilt against the Edmonton Oilers.
